Interactive rule correction, imputation and execution in rule-driven database completion system

This paper solves the problem of correcting database completion rules, imputing missing rule conditions, and executing them interactively and efficiently. Often in real-world scenarios, database completion rules have syntactic errors. Even after correcting these rules, the process of correction can introduce spurious rule conditions that can result in inefficient rule execution. We solve this problem by leveraging programming-by-example data transformations, sketching data structures such as bloom filters, and leveraging entity resolution rules. The paper proposes to use programming-by-example data transformations along with reducing the size of examples generated for it. We build upon current work to involve the user in the process of making PBE examples. The paper also proposes to use sketching data structures for the database completion process under dynamic rules, along with reducing their numbers and sizes of them. We again build upon existing work to involve the user in the process of making a summary on an incomplete database, which also increases efficiency. The paper also proposes to efficiently leverage entity resolution rules to find missing rule conditions in database completion rules.
